Yes, it's a wonky spot of the wall that you have to climb when you want to visit Fogerty's jewelery through the back entrance. Basically, just climb around on that wall, up and down and left and right. Try the arches, too. Arches in a wall are always good for trouble - after a while, Garrett will mantle himself into the wall and he should do a horizontal 180° flip. Now you're outside of the world, and more or less just above the fog leading into Gammal's Lair. I think all you then had to do was to climb down towards the fog, and upon arrival near the fog, you're in the lair.
Beware though... with the water in the canal and TDS's Garrett's inability to swim, you're then stuck in there.
It's one of those spots that IMHO
should have been polished away before release, because I repeatedly found myself out of the map at this point accidentally, not on purpose. Visiting the Lair prematurely was exciting and fun, but the wonky spot is just too close to the regular path.
